SQLite教程(十一):临时文件 一、简介: 尽管SQLite的数据库是由单一文件构成,然而事实上在SQLite运行时却存在着一些隐含的临时文件,这些临时文件是出于不同的目的而存在的,对于开发者而言,它们是透明的,因此在开...随心笔谈1年前2670
SQLite中的WAL机制详细介绍 一、什么是WAL? WAL的全称是Write Ahead Logging,它是很多数据库中用于实现原子事务的一种机制,SQLite在3.7.0版本引入了该特性。 二、WAL如何工作? 在引入WAL...随心笔谈1年前3000
SQLite教程(十三):C语言编程实例代码(1)#include #include <string> using namespace std; void doTest() { sqlite3* conn=NULL; //...随心笔谈1年前2590
SQLite中重置自动编号列的方法 目前流行的数据库都提供了自动编号类型,SQLite也不例外。当数据库中包含自动编号的字段时,SQLite会自动建立一个名为 sqlite_sequence 的表。这个表包含两个字段:name 和 ...随心笔谈1年前2540
SQLite教程(十二):锁和并发控制详解 一、概述: 在SQLite中,锁和并发控制机制都是由pager_module模块负责处理的,如ACID(Atomic, Consistent, Isolated, and Durable)...随心笔谈1年前2890
SQLite优化方法 例如:向数据库中插入100万条数据,在默认的情况下如果仅仅是执行 sqlite3_exec(db, “insert into name values ‘lxkxf', ‘24'; ”, 0, 0,...随心笔谈1年前2590
SQLite字符串比较时的大小写问题解决方法 大部分数据库在进行字符串比较的时候,对大小写是不敏感的。但是,最近使用SQLite的时候,却发现它的情况恰好相反。 假设表User的结构和值如下: UserName 1 User1 执行下面的SQ...随心笔谈1年前2640
SQLite学习手册(SQLite在线备份) 一、常用备份: 下面的方法是比较简单且常用的SQLite数据库备份方式,见如下步骤: 1). 使用SQLite API或Shell工具在源数据库文件上加共享锁。 2). 使...随心笔谈1年前2880
sQlite常用语句以及sQlite developer的使用与注册 前言 sQlite是开发中比较常用的轻量级数据库。通常只占据几百k的内存空间,所以在ios开发中,苹果将sQlite作为数据库应用在苹果开发中,当然,fmdb就另当别论了。这里主要是为了区分sQl...随心笔谈1年前3140
sqlite循环批量插入数据采用批处理文件实现 需要在sqlite数据库中插入大量测试数据,打算用事务进行循环插入操作,不过sqlite不支持declare变量定义,所以无法通过定义循环变量值来实现。 需要通过一个批处理文件来循环调用插入sql...随心笔谈1年前2970